Khalistani separatist Gurpatwant Singh Pannun has claimed that the FBI and Canada’s Royal Canadian Mounted Police (RCMP) have warned him of a potential threat to his life and advised him to avoid travelling until the threat subsides.

The development comes ahead of the sentencing of Indian national Nikhil Gupta, who is facing punishment in the US over an alleged plot to assassinate Pannun.

US, Canadian Agencies Warn Pannun

New York: US and Canadian law enforcement agencies have reportedly issued warnings concerning the safety of Gurpatwant Singh Pannun. Pannun claims that the FBI and the RCMP separately alerted him to a potential threat against his life.

According to Pannun, FBI officials met him last Thursday and advised him not to travel while the threat remained active. He was reportedly told that, if travel became necessary, he should inform the FBI of his plans in advance.

Pannun further claimed that the RCMP contacted him by telephone on Tuesday and also informed him of the alleged threat. However, there is currently no official information identifying the nature of the threat or any specific plot known to the US or Canadian authorities.

The FBI and RCMP were approached for comment but did not immediately respond. As a result, publicly available information about the alleged warnings remains limited.

Pannun, who holds dual US and Canadian citizenship, said he had been warned under the US ‘Duty to Warn’ provision. The mechanism is intended to alert potential victims when US authorities have credible and specific information indicating a threat of murder, serious physical harm or kidnapping.

However, no detailed official information has been released regarding the alleged threat or its source.

Warning Comes Ahead of Nikhil Gupta Sentencing

The warning comes as Indian national Nikhil Gupta awaits sentencing in the US in connection with an alleged plot to assassinate Pannun.

Gupta pleaded guilty in February to federal conspiracy charges and is scheduled to be sentenced on 20 November in a federal court in Manhattan.

US prosecutors allege that Gupta worked with others in 2023 as part of a plot to kill Pannun. According to US authorities, an individual linked to the Indian government allegedly directed Gupta in planning the assassination.

US officials further allege that, during the purported plot, Gupta unknowingly contacted a person who was working undercover with US law enforcement.

Gupta has pleaded guilty in a US court and could face a lengthy prison sentence under the applicable sentencing guidelines.

Who Is Gurpatwant Singh Pannun?

Gurpatwant Singh Pannun is a prominent separatist figure associated with Sikhs for Justice (SFJ).

He advocates the creation of an independent Sikh state, known as ‘Khalistan’, separate from India.

The Indian government has designated Pannun as a terrorist, and multiple cases have been registered against him in India.

Pannun describes himself as an advocate for Sikh human rights and maintains that his campaign seeks equal rights for people of all religions in Punjab.

Despite the reported warnings, Pannun said he was neither intimidated nor deterred. He claimed that he would not abandon his campaign because of fears of being shot.

He also called on US President Donald Trump and Canadian Prime Minister Mark Carney to raise the alleged threats with the Indian government.

Pannun Refers to Hardeep Singh Nijjar

Pannun also referred to Khalistani separatist Hardeep Singh Nijjar, who was killed in Canada in 2023.

Pannun claimed that Canadian law enforcement officials had also warned Nijjar under the ‘Duty to Warn’ mechanism.

Nijjar was shot dead in Surrey, British Columbia, on 18 June 2023. His killing triggered a major diplomatic dispute between India and Canada and significantly strained relations between the two countries.
